Bakharia
Bakharia is a village located in Phulpur tehsil of Azamgarh district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Phulpur (tehsildar office) and 56km away from district headquarter Azamgarh. As per 2009 stats, Bakhariya is the gram panchayat of Bakharia village.

About Bakharia
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bakharia is 194705. The village spans a total geographical area of 129.03 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 276288. Azamgarh is nearest town to Bakharia village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 15km away.

Population of Bakharia
Below is a concise population overview of Bakharia as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,196 | 596 | 600 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 202 | 116 | 86 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 582 | 300 | 282 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 643 | 363 | 280 |
Illiterate Population | 553 | 233 | 320 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Bakharia village:
- The total population of Bakharia village is around 1,196, including approximately 596 males and 600 females, with a sex ratio of 1006 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 202 children aged 0–6 years in Bakharia village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Bakharia village has 582 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Bakharia village is about 53.76%, with male literacy at 60.91% and female literacy at 46.67%.
- There are around 189 households in Bakharia village.
Connectivity of Bakharia
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bakharia. As per the 2011 stats, Bakharia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
